Renaissance Art

Renaissance Art refers to the cultural and artistic movement that spanned roughly the 14th to the 17th century, marking a significant departure from the Middle Ages towards a revival of classical learning and wisdom. This period, known as the Renaissance, saw an extraordinary flourishing of arts and sciences in Europe, particularly in Italy, which is considered the birthplace of this movement.

Historical Context

The Renaissance was a time of economic prosperity, political change, and intellectual curiosity. It began in Florence, where wealthy families like the Medici became patrons of the arts, fostering an environment where artists could innovate. This movement spread across Europe, influencing regions like Venice, Rome, and eventually, Northern Europe, where it took on different characteristics known as the Northern Renaissance.
